Output 6814a78775c3ac729c97181661cc92a86498595151d1e417b0d142ce227fd932:0

value
11626657
script pubkey
OP_HASH160 OP_PUSHBYTES_20 13c824ecd6df5c2f6dbe8c0cbbeddf965048e6e8 OP_EQUAL
address
33VcXTHeo6VSX5Sz9A8rEcZLsoU7vJAv7U
transaction
6814a78775c3ac729c97181661cc92a86498595151d1e417b0d142ce227fd932
confirmations
535591
spent
true